Description
Ravicti binds with other substances in the liver and kidneys to help eliminate nitrogen from the body. Excess nitrogen can cause hyperammonemi, a build-up of ammonia in the blood. Ammonia is very toxic when it circulates in blood and tissues and can cause permanent brain damage, coma, or death.
Limitations of Use:
- RAVICTI is not indicated for treatment of acute hyperammonemia in patients with UCDs. (1)
- Safety and efficacy for treatment of N-acetylglutamate synthase (NAGS) deficiency has not been established.
